-
1 pièce(s) jointe(s)
Macro pour un tableau
Bonjour a tous,
Je suis débutant en macro pour excel et j'essaye de me débrouiller a comprendre grace au systeme d'enregistrement de macro.
Alors voila mon problème:
On m'a demandé de creer une macro qui, d'une première feuille, va copier un tableau sur une seconde feuille et faire une mise en forme.
Le soucis c'est que certaine categorie de ce tableau necessite une à plusieurs ligne et ce nombre de ligne dépend du produit étudier ( car le tableau est un descriptif d'un produit précis ).
Je ne sais pas comment préciser que si l'utilisateur rajoute des lignes dans le tableau en fonction du produit la macro doit aussi ajouter les lignes tout en gardant la mise en forme.
Bref pour plus de clareté j'ai mis un exemple :)
Je remercie toute aide proposé.
-
Bonjour,
Je n'ai pas regardé ton fichier joint en général pour trouver la dernière ligne renseignée dans une colonne on utilise le code du genre suivant :
Code:
MsgBox Cells(65536, 1).End(xlUp).Row
' ou si plus de lignes par exemple pour excel 2007 :
Code:
MsgBox Cells(ActiveSheet.Rows.Count, 1).End(xlUp).Row
' en utilisant range au lieu de cells :
Code:
MsgBox Range("A" & ActiveSheet.Rows.Count).End(xlUp).Row
-
Merci pour ton aide. :ccool: